#424e65 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#424e65 is composed of 25.9% red, 30.6%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.7% cyan, 22.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 219.4 degrees, a saturation of 21% and a lightness of 32.7%. #424e65 color hex could be obtained by blending #849cca with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#424e65

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040506 is the darkest color, while #f9fafb is the lightest one.
